Ants can usually survive for up to a week without water, but this can vary depending on factors such as the species of ant, environmental conditions, and the ant's health. In extreme conditions, some ants have been known to survive for even longer periods without water by going into a state of dormancy.

Most wild birds can only survive a few days without food and water. The exact time can vary depending on the species of bird and its size, but generally, birds will start to weaken and die within a week without access to food and water.
